Driver hospitalized when tree falls on car
Published: November 29, 2009
MERIDEN, Conn.—A Connecticut woman is recovering Sunday after the car she was driving was crushed by a falling tree.
Police say the unidentified woman from the town of Kensington, Conn. suffered serious injuries in the accident and was taken to a Hartford hospital.
Rescuers initially tried to use a helicopter to transport the victim, but had to cancel because of the high winds.
Police are now trying to determine who owned the tree and if there is any negligence.
